Getting Past Chapter Breaks
Help! We’re being held captive, bound by a rusty 800-year-old device! I’m talking about the chapter divisions of the Bible invented by Archbishop Stephen Langton in the early 1200s. While his system has benefited Bible students—helping us find and talk about specific parts of Scripture—it has also created separation, setting up fences that divide thought from thought.
